English and Celtic Poets
English and Celtic Poets A Sassenach assembles words and lines In order, disciplined, like hammer-falls Upon reluctant steel in armories The beat and off-beat in formation set A Celt sings challenges carelessly into the eagle-skies To soar among the storms in sorrow and in joy Laughing among full cups of heathery vowels Claidheamh-mor swinging against blank verse in English helmets An Englishman sends words to fight and work A Celt persuades wild words to fight and dream
